The LightningNetwork is a scalability service built on top of Bitcoin, enabling users to swiftly send and get percentages of Bitcoin with minimal charges. In simple terms, the Lightning Network operates as a second-layer service for the Bitcoin network. The Lightning Network conducts deal handling off-chain, with only the final transaction result confirmed on the blockchain. Bitcoin's indigenous network can refine just regarding 7

The Lightning Network runs with repayment networks, where users develop peer-to-peer settlement networks to develop the Lightning Network. To carry out transactions, both parties establish a settlement channel between themselves by sending funds from the first purchase to a multi-signature address. This multi-signature address is managed utilizing private tricks from both events and requires their trademarks to develop brand-new transactions. Purchases produced by both parties are taped in this replicate. When the channel is closed, the outcomes recorded in the duplicate are relayed to the blockchain for last settlement, and the remaining equilibrium is tape-recorded on the blockchain.
